Refugee Art Exhibit

June 15, 2010 by Anna Schade

Listen to Uncle Fred to find out about the special multi-media exhibit called “Voices Worth Hearing, Art Worth Sharing” taking place in the Gordon Square Art District.

Beautiful Mess: Rebooted

Beautiful Mess returns as "Beautiful Mess: Rebooted!" The show will feature country, folk, and bluegrass music from the 1960s to today and will share music from a variety of artists from Merle Haggard and Loretta Lynn to Brad Paisley and Carrie Underwood. Beautiful Mess has always had its roots in '90s country and then goes from there, based mostly on listener requests. The show begins each week with "Beautiful Mess" by Diamond Rio.
